    Function syntax guides not appearing when typing formulas

    Hi all,

    I'm using Office 2007 and my question relates to formulas created in Excel.
    I really cannot recall this, as I don't use Excel much on my home PC (and I use Excel 2013 at work, lots), but, when I want to type a formula, it is not displaying the syntax guide/assistant (or whatever you call it).

    For example, if I type "=AVERAGE(" I don't get the little pop-up that guides me through the formula. 'AVERAGE(number1, [number2], ...)' is what I'm talking about, and it automatically bolds the relevant bit as I type. It doesn't pop up, so, I'm pretty much guessing if I have the syntax correct or not.

    I have tried reinstalling Office to no avail. Maybe 2007 doesn't have this feature, but I'm pretty sure it did before.

    Can anyone confirm this please?

    Re: Function syntax guides not appearing when typing formulas

    Hi,

    Go to Excel Options > Advanced and enable it from there..
